Living With Ulcerative Colitis: Merle’s Story
“I realized that there is a time without abdominal pain.”
Navigating daily life with a chronic condition
Merle from Germany lives with ulcerative colitis, a chronic inflammatory bowel disease that affects the large intestine and requires long term management. At 23, she has spent many years navigating a condition that made her daily life unpredictable. She often had to plan around symptoms while searching for a treatment that could support her in the long run.
Finding a treatment and regimen that brings more flexibility
Starting on a biologic treatment marked a turning point for Merle. Today, her biologic is administered via a pen, rather than intravenously, as this fits more easily into her routine and supports her everyday life with greater flexibility. In this personal testimony, Merle describes what it means to live with ulcerative colitis and how treatment helped stabilize her symptoms and create space for personal goals, including staying active and completing her bachelor’s degree.
